如何实现数据可视化平台的高效数据分析?
在当今大数据时代,数据可视化平台已成为企业、政府及科研机构等各个领域的重要工具。通过数据可视化,我们可以直观地看到数据的分布、趋势和关联,从而更好地理解数据背后的含义。然而,如何实现数据可视化平台的高效数据分析,成为了一个亟待解决的问题。本文将围绕这一主题,从多个角度探讨如何实现数据可视化平台的高效数据分析。
一、明确数据分析目标
在进行数据分析之前,首先要明确数据分析的目标。不同的数据分析目标,需要采用不同的分析方法。以下是几种常见的数据分析目标:
- 描述性分析:通过统计、图表等方式,描述数据的分布、趋势和关联。
- 诊断性分析:找出数据中存在的问题或异常,分析其产生的原因。
- 预测性分析:根据历史数据,预测未来的发展趋势。
二、选择合适的工具和技术
数据可视化平台的高效数据分析,离不开合适的工具和技术。以下是一些常用的工具和技术:
- 编程语言:Python、R、Java等。
- 数据分析库:NumPy、Pandas、Scikit-learn、TensorFlow等。
- 可视化库:Matplotlib、Seaborn、Plotly等。
- 大数据技术:Hadoop、Spark、Flink等。
三、数据预处理
在进行数据分析之前,需要对数据进行预处理。数据预处理主要包括以下步骤:
- 数据清洗:去除无效、错误或重复的数据。
- 数据整合:将来自不同来源的数据进行整合。
- 数据转换:将数据转换为适合分析的形式。
四、数据分析方法
根据不同的数据分析目标,可以采用以下方法:
- 统计分析:描述数据的分布、趋势和关联。
- 机器学习:通过算法,从数据中学习规律,进行预测或分类。
- 深度学习:通过神经网络,从数据中学习复杂的模式。
五、可视化呈现
数据分析完成后,需要将结果以可视化的形式呈现出来。以下是一些常用的可视化方式:
- 图表:柱状图、折线图、饼图等。
- 地图:地理信息系统(GIS)。
- 交互式可视化:D3.js、Highcharts等。
案例分析
以下是一个使用Python进行数据可视化的案例:
- 数据来源:某电商平台用户购买数据。
- 数据分析目标:分析不同年龄段用户的购买行为。
- 工具和技术:Python、Pandas、Matplotlib。
- 数据分析过程:
- 数据清洗:去除无效、错误或重复的数据。
- 数据整合:将用户年龄和购买数据整合。
- 数据分析:统计不同年龄段用户的购买金额。
- 可视化呈现:使用柱状图展示不同年龄段用户的购买金额。
通过上述分析,我们可以清晰地看到不同年龄段用户的购买行为,为电商平台制定精准营销策略提供依据。
总结
实现数据可视化平台的高效数据分析,需要明确数据分析目标、选择合适的工具和技术、进行数据预处理、采用合适的数据分析方法,并以可视化的形式呈现结果。只有掌握这些方法,才能更好地发挥数据可视化平台的作用,为企业、政府及科研机构等各个领域提供有力的数据支持。
猜你喜欢:全栈链路追踪